Gromadzenia is the plural form of gromadzenie, a Polish noun meaning the act of gathering or the result of gathering, i.e., the process of bringing people or things together into a group, or the set of gathered items. It comes from the verb gromadzić (to gather, to accumulate). The term is used across many domains.
